Charlotte Bankes successfully qualified as the second seed for the snowboard cross finals. The Brit, who is the current world champion in snowboard cross, finished second in a time of 1:22.72 behind Italy's Michela Moioli (1:22.19).
ZHANGJIAKOU, China : American Chloe Kim breezed through Wednesday's qualifiers in the women's snowboard halfpipe at the Beijing Games to advance to the final in first place, while Japanese teen Mitsuki Ono followed in her Olympic debut.

Chloe Kim advances to the snowboard halfpipe final after a successful qualifying run at Zhangjiakou Genting Snow Park. Kim — the defending halfpipe champion — came out of the blocks and delivered a safe but smooth opening run, returning a table topping 87.75 score as she put one foot in Thursday’s final.
